为什么word的箭头是歪的
作者:路由通
|
311人看过
发布时间:2026-05-01 10:23:53
标签:
你是否曾在微软的Word文档中绘制箭头时,感到困惑:明明画的是笔直的线条,箭头却似乎有些歪斜?这并非你的错觉,也不是软件故障,而是一个融合了视觉设计原理、软件工程逻辑与人类感知特性的复杂现象。本文将深入剖析其背后的十二个关键层面,从屏幕像素的物理限制、字体与形状引擎的渲染机制,到用户界面设计的取舍与历史沿革,为你彻底解开这个看似微小却极具代表性的设计谜题。
在日常使用微软的Word(微软办公软件套件中的文字处理组件)进行文档编辑时,许多用户都曾有过一个微妙甚至令人有些困扰的发现:当插入一条带箭头的线条,尤其是较短或特定角度的箭头时,箭头的尖端看起来并非完美地指向线条的延长线方向,而是呈现出一种轻微的“歪斜”感。这种视觉上的不协调,常常让人怀疑自己的操作是否准确,或是软件是否存在显示问题。事实上,这背后隐藏着一系列从技术底层到界面设计顶层的深刻原因。理解这些原因,不仅能消除我们的疑惑,更能让我们窥见大型商业软件在实现功能与追求完美之间所做的复杂权衡。 屏幕显示的基本单元:像素网格的限制 所有在计算机屏幕上呈现的图像,其基础都是一个个微小的方形发光点,即像素。屏幕坐标系本质是一个由整数坐标点构成的网格。当我们需要绘制一条并非严格水平或垂直的斜线时,这条线必须“穿过”这些方形的像素。为了在离散的像素网格上模拟连续的线条,图形系统会采用抗锯齿等技术,通过调整线条边缘像素的透明度来让线条看起来更平滑。然而,箭头作为一种由多个短线段构成的复杂形状,其顶点(尤其是尖端)的坐标很可能无法恰好落在整数像素位置上。为了将形状“锚定”在屏幕上,系统不得不对顶点坐标进行舍入或插值处理,这种微小的坐标调整,是导致箭头视觉上产生偏移的最基础物理原因。 形状渲染引擎的工作方式 Word中绘制形状(包括箭头)的功能,依赖于一套复杂的图形渲染引擎。这套引擎需要处理形状的定义、变换、填充和描边。箭头通常不是作为一个单一的“图片”被插入,而是由引擎实时计算并绘制出来的。计算过程涉及将用户定义的逻辑坐标(例如,线条的起点和终点)转换为屏幕的物理像素坐标。在这个转换和光栅化(将矢量图形转换为像素图像的过程)的过程中,涉及浮点数运算、矩阵变换等步骤,每一步都可能引入极其微小的计算误差。虽然这些误差在绝大多数情况下可以忽略不计,但当绘制一个尺寸很小、结构精细的箭头时,这些累积的误差就可能被肉眼察觉,表现为箭头的轻微形变或方向偏差。 字体与符号系统的继承影响 Word中的箭头形状库,其设计并非完全独立,而是在一定程度上继承和借鉴了早期计算机字体和符号系统的设计理念。在早期的点阵字体和绘图仪时代,图形的精度受限于极低的分辨率。设计师必须在有限的像素点内,勾勒出可识别的箭头形状,有时为了确保箭头在低分辨率下依然清晰可辨,会对其形状进行夸张或调整,这些历史设计基因可能以某种形式保留在了后续的矢量形状库中。此外,用于定义形状轮廓的贝塞尔曲线控制点的位置设置,也可能基于历史习惯而非纯粹的几何精确性,这影响了最终渲染出来的箭头对称性。 用户界面缩放与显示比例带来的错觉 现代操作系统的显示缩放功能(例如将缩放比例设置为125%、150%等)以及Word文档自身的显示比例(如放大到200%查看),会极大地影响图形的最终呈现。缩放并非简单的放大图片,而是需要图形系统重新进行采样和计算。在不同的缩放倍数下,为了平衡性能与显示效果,系统可能采用不同的插值算法。这可能导致箭头形状的边缘像素在缩放后产生非均匀的分布,从而加剧了“歪斜”的视觉感受。有时,在100%显示比例下正常的箭头,在放大后看起来会不那么规整。 默认形状样式的设计取舍 微软办公软件套件作为面向亿万用户的通用生产力工具,其设计原则强调功能性、兼容性和视觉清晰度,有时会优先于绝对的几何精确性。箭头的默认样式设计,可能更侧重于在多种背景色、线条粗细下都能保持较高的识别度,以及在小字号打印时仍清晰可见。因此,箭头尖端的角度、箭翼的长度比例等参数,可能经过优化以增强视觉冲击力或适应多种场景,这种优化有时会牺牲数学意义上的“笔直”感,换来更强的实用性和鲁棒性。 绘图画布与坐标系统的对齐机制 在Word中插入形状时,无论是嵌入文字行还是置于浮动画布上,都涉及对齐问题。Word提供了“对齐网格”、“对齐形状”等功能。当这些功能开启时,形状的边界和关键点会自动吸附到不可见的虚拟网格线上,以确保多个对象排列整齐。然而,这个网格的精度是有限的。一个自由绘制的箭头,其方向可能并不恰好是45度或30度的整数倍,在吸附到网格后,其起点和终点的位置会发生微调,从而改变了线条的实际角度。由于箭头符号是基于线条角度计算生成的,线条角度的微小变化就会导致箭头方向看起来的“歪斜”。 不同箭头样式的固有设计差异 Word的箭头库提供了多种样式,如开放箭头、实心箭头、钻石形箭头等。仔细观察会发现,不同样式的箭头,其“歪斜”的明显程度可能不同。这是因为每种样式都是一个独立的矢量图形模板。这些模板在创建时,其路径点的定义方式可能就存在细微差异。有些样式的设计重心更偏向装饰性,有些则更偏向指示性。这种设计意图的差异,直接体现在形状的几何构成上,导致某些样式的箭头天生看起来就不如其他样式那样“正”。 线条端点与箭头连接的渲染逻辑 从渲染引擎的视角看,一条带箭头的线条并非一个不可分割的整体。它通常被处理为“线段主体”加上“箭头终端符号”的组合。引擎需要计算线段端点的精确坐标和切线方向,然后将箭头符号(一个预定义的形状)进行旋转和平移,使其基部与线段端点对齐,方向与线段切线方向一致。这个“对齐”过程如果精度不足,或者箭头符号自身的几何中心定义存在偏差,就会产生连接处的错位感,看起来就像是箭头“装歪了”。 操作系统与图形驱动程序的底层影响 Word作为运行在操作系统之上的应用程序,其图形渲染的最终效果,会受到操作系统图形子系统(如视窗操作系统的图形设备接口及其后续演进技术)和显卡驱动程序的共同影响。不同的图形接口在处理二维矢量图形变换时,其算法和精度可能略有不同。显卡驱动程序负责将高级绘图指令转换为显卡能理解的命令,在这个转换过程中也可能引入极其微妙的差异。因此,同一份Word文档,在不同的电脑、甚至同一台电脑更新了显卡驱动后,箭头的显示效果都可能存在肉眼难以察觉但确实存在的区别。 历史版本兼容性带来的约束 微软办公软件套件拥有漫长的版本迭代历史。为了保证用户在不同版本间打开文档时,内容能最大程度地保持一致性(即向后兼容性和向前兼容性),许多功能的设计和实现都受到历史包袱的制约。当前版本中箭头形状的渲染代码,可能仍然沿用或兼容了多年前旧版本的算法逻辑。这些旧算法在当时的技术条件下是合理的,但以今天的显示技术和用户对细节的期待来看,就可能显得不够精确。彻底重写渲染引擎可能带来无法预料的兼容性风险,因此微软通常会选择在原有基础上进行渐进式优化。 心理视觉与错觉的放大作用 人类的视觉系统并非完美的光学仪器,它充满了各种心理错觉。例如,当一条斜线终止于一个尖锐的顶点时,我们的眼睛会不自觉地沿着线条方向去预期顶点的位置。如果箭头尖端的两条边不完全对称,或者其对称轴与线条方向存在微小夹角,这种预期与现实之间的冲突就会被大脑敏锐地捕捉并放大,产生强烈的“歪斜”感。这种效应在箭头尺寸较小、观察距离较近时尤为明显。可以说,我们感知到的“歪”,部分是物理偏差,部分是大脑加工后的结果。 与专业绘图软件的定位差异 最后,我们需要理解Word的核心定位。它首先是一个功能强大的文字处理软件,其次才集成了一些基础的绘图功能。与专业矢量绘图软件相比,Word的绘图模块在精度控制、节点编辑、对齐工具等方面都做了极大的简化,以降低学习成本,满足大多数办公场景下快速制作示意图的需求。在专业绘图软件中可以轻松调整到像素级精度的箭头锚点,在Word中可能并不直接向用户开放。这种定位差异决定了Word的箭头在绝对几何精度上,可能无法与专业工具媲美,但其优势在于快速、便捷、与文档其他元素的无缝整合。 如何改善或获得更精确的箭头 尽管存在上述种种原因,但用户仍然可以通过一些技巧来获得视觉上更“正”的箭头。首先,尽量绘制较长的线条,因为相对误差会随着绝对尺寸的增大而减小。其次,善用“Shift”键进行约束绘制,按住“Shift”键再拖动鼠标,可以强制线条以15度为增量改变角度,这有助于绘制出水平、垂直或标准角度的线条,其上的箭头也会更规整。第三,绘制完成后,可以进入“设置形状格式”窗格,在“大小与属性”中手动输入线条的精确长度和旋转角度。最后,如果对绘图精度要求极高,可以考虑先在专业矢量绘图软件中制作好图形,再作为可缩放矢量图形或增强型图元文件插入Word中。 从细节窥见软件工程的复杂性 “Word的箭头为什么是歪的”这个问题,看似微不足道,实则是一个绝佳的窗口,让我们得以窥见大型商业软件开发中所面临的复杂挑战。它涉及到底层硬件(屏幕)、系统软件(操作系统、驱动)、应用软件(Word自身)的多层交互,需要在历史兼容性、跨平台一致性、渲染性能、用户体验、功能易用性等多个常常相互冲突的目标之间做出精妙的权衡。每一个我们习以为常的软件细节,背后都可能是一系列深思熟虑的决策或不得已的妥协。理解这一点,不仅能让我们更包容地看待软件的不完美,也能让我们成为更高效、更聪明的工具使用者。 综上所述,Word中箭头的“歪斜”现象,是数字显示技术的物理限制、图形渲染算法的固有特性、软件设计的历史路径依赖、以及人类视觉心理特性共同作用下的一个自然结果。它并非缺陷,而是一个在特定技术条件和产品目标下的特征。通过了解其背后的原理,我们不仅解开了心中的疑惑,也加深了对计算机图形学和软件产品设计的认识。下次当你在文档中插入箭头时,或许可以带着一种新的视角去欣赏这个融合了无数工程技术的小小符号。
相关文章
高压脉冲是一种瞬态的高电压、大电流现象,对电子设备、电力系统和人身安全构成严重威胁。本文将从其产生根源、传导路径与敏感设备防护三个层面,系统性地阐述十二个核心防范策略。内容涵盖从电源设计、接地规范、屏蔽技术到日常操作维护等多个维度,旨在提供一套完整、实用且具备专业深度的防护指南,帮助工程师、技术人员及普通用户构建有效的安全屏障。
2026-05-01 10:23:53
87人看过
在Excel中快速取消筛选是提升工作效率的关键操作,掌握其核心快捷键与多种方法至关重要。本文深入解析取消筛选的官方快捷键组合,详细拆解其在不同场景下的应用,并系统介绍包括快捷键、功能区命令、右键菜单、清除命令及VBA代码在内的五种高效取消筛选的实用方案。此外,文章还拓展了高级筛选的清除技巧、常见问题排查思路以及提升数据处理流畅度的最佳实践,旨在为用户提供一份全面、权威且具备深度操作指南,帮助您彻底掌握Excel筛选功能的清理之道。
2026-05-01 10:23:33
287人看过
对于许多装机用户和游戏玩家而言,八吉字节显存是当前一个非常主流的甜点配置,它能在高分辨率和高画质设定下提供更流畅的体验。本文将为您系统梳理市面上主流的八吉字节显存显卡,涵盖英伟达和超微半导体两大阵营,从高端性能型号到高性价比选择,逐一进行详细介绍和对比分析,帮助您根据自身需求和预算,做出最明智的购买决策。
2026-05-01 10:23:30
117人看过
优化C语言程序是一项融合了编程技巧、算法思维与系统理解的综合技艺。本文从代码结构、算法效率、内存管理、编译优化及性能剖析等核心维度,系统性阐述十二个关键优化策略。内容涵盖从避免冗余计算、选择高效数据结构,到利用现代编译器的智能优化与进行精准的性能热点分析等实用方法。旨在帮助开发者编写出既高效可靠又易于维护的C语言代码,从而在资源受限或高性能要求的场景中游刃有余。
2026-05-01 10:23:10
382人看过
全自动驾驶汽车,通常指在特定条件下无需人类驾驶员干预的智能车辆。目前,市场上已有多个品牌推出了具备高级别自动驾驶能力的量产或测试车型。这些车型主要依赖激光雷达、摄像头阵列、高精地图与强大算力来实现环境感知与决策。本文将系统梳理当前全球范围内技术较为领先、已公开道路测试或已向用户开放相关功能的全自动驾驶汽车代表,并深入分析其技术路径、应用现状与未来挑战。
2026-05-01 10:22:44
95人看过
电视的普及是一部融合科技创新、产业推动与文化渗透的宏伟史诗。从实验室里的机械扫描雏形,到电子显像管带来的家庭革命,再到集成电路催生的全民娱乐时代,其发展轨迹深刻改变了人类社会的信息传播与生活方式。本文将系统梳理电视技术从诞生到遍及全球每个角落的关键历程,剖析其背后技术突破、产业政策、内容生态与消费市场如何协同作用,最终成就这一二十世纪最具影响力的媒介奇迹。
2026-05-01 10:22:22
393人看过
热门推荐
资讯中心:
.webp)


.webp)
.webp)
.webp)